Thoughts:
Over all, this game turned out a lot better than I had expected. I totally expected a sweeping victory of one team over the other; instead, we had a game that was neck and neck all the way down to the end. Even mafia had a slim chance of victory... up until FredofErik claimed Val's kill for himself.
If I were to run another game like this in the future, I would change a few things. Probably less roles to choose from, and explain in detail what each role is before bids started. I fielded a lot of questions about role mechanics. Generally speaking, if you were asking about your own role, I'd answer the question. If you were asking about someone else's role, I would not. Some roles I would not include again. The Special Win Condition I was not happy about (apologies to Ankeli).
The rolethief I found to work better than expected. To answer the question posed by someone in PM: If the role thief targeted the serial killer, he'd have canceled his kill action and killed the thief instead. It was the best way to keep things fair.
I'm happy everyone saw the Mason roles for the trap they were and nobody chose them. In the future, I'd likely not add them in again.
